Greta’s Reviews > Night Road > Status Update

Greta
Greta is 63% done
Dec 29, 2024 01:10PM
Night Road

flag

Greta’s Previous Updates

Greta
Greta is 30% done
Dec 28, 2024 03:00PM
Night Road


No comments have been added yet.